Transponder keys can be expensive
Transponder keys were introduced in 1997 for most Lexus models. They are essentially the result of a laser cutting process with an embedded chip that transmits a unique code to the vehicle whenever it is pressed. The car will not start without this code. This kind of key is more costly to replace than a standard keys and requires special programming. Locksmiths are equipped to perform this task for around 20 percent less than dealers.

Most Lexus vehicles come with Smart key fobs, which contain an RFID chip that transmits a code to the vehicle that allows it to unlock or close the doors and start the engine. They can also activate an alarm system or a panic button. However, these chips can be damaged through exposure to elements like water and other substances. These chips can also be damaged by mechanical damage resulting from dropping keys or other mishaps.
